Formed in 1991, the Erie County Bar Foundation is a public nonprofit 501(c)(3) corporation. It’s purposes include, but are not limited to, promoting education generally, granting scholarships and providing legal services to the poor.
Several of the Foundation’s programs are:
The Chief Justice Samuel J. Roberts Scholarship Fund
The Chief Justice Samuel J. Roberts Scholarship Fund annually provides a scholarship to a first year law school student who is a resident of Erie, Pa attending an ABA approved law school. If grades are maintained, the student is eligible for renewal of the scholarship for his or her second and third years.
Erie County Court House Projects Fund
Erie County Court House Projects Fund grants are considered when in connection with historic Courtroom H. Funds may be requested to pay for the continued maintenance of this historic Courtroom, on-going restoration needs, improvements and technological improvements.
